The Job of a Medical Assistant<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"medicalThe job of a medical assistant can be varied as well as demanding. Basically their job is ensure that the Iroquois IL clinics, hospitals and other medical care facilities where they work run successfully. Depending on the size or type of facility, they can be more of a clinical assistant, an administrative assistant, or in smaller practices both. They are tasked with giving direct assistance to the physicians, nurses and other health practitioners but can also be found working at the front desk or in an office.
